Producing Your Tool Kit: Step-by-Step

  1. Recognize Your Needs: Determine what jobs you plan to undertake. Various projects need various tools. For instance, if you’re primarily working with wood, concentrate on wood-cutting tools.

  2. Spending plan Planning: Decide just how much you are prepared to invest in your tools. Investing in quality tools is important, as they can last a lifetime.

  3. Purchase Tools Gradually: Start with the most necessary tools and slowly add more customized tools as needed.

  4. Organization: Invest in a tough toolbox or organizer. Keep frequently utilized tools easily accessible while keeping others securely.

  5. Upkeep: Regularly tidy and keep your tools to lengthen their lifespan and ensure they carry out well.

FAQ: Building Your Own Tool Kit

1. What is the minimum number of tools I require to begin with?

A basic toolkit can start with just 5-10 important hand tools (e.g., a hammer, screwdrivers, pliers, a tape step, and an energy knife) depending upon your needs.

2. How do I pick the right tools?

Think about the kinds of tasks you will undertake. Research the tools utilized for those projects and examine the quality and brand name dependability.

3. Should I purchase new or used tools?

Both alternatives have merit. New tools frequently include service warranties, while utilized tools can be more economical. Make sure used tools are in good condition and operating well.

4. How should I preserve my tools?

Keep them tidy, keep them properly, and inspect frequently for any required repair work or replacements. Oiling and honing cutting tools will also improve their efficiency.

5. Can I create a tool kit on a budget?

Yes! Search for affordable tools, shop throughout sales, or consider pre-owned alternatives. Prioritize the most required tools initially.
